Case 55/2023 Summary Vijay Narayan Kulkarni Rojekar v. Sheku Ramchandra Shinde The petition for temporary injunction regarding a 4-acre 3-guntha agricultural property was allowed. The court granted the petitioner's request to restrain the respondent from interfering with or transferring the property to third parties. The court found the petitioner had established necessary grounds for interim relief and held that evidence from both parties would be required in the pending main suit to determine final rights over the disputed land.
